Luca Montezemolo praises Antonelli’s stunning win: Ferrari’s potential future star?

Historic Triumph! Andrea Kimi Antonelli Ends 20-Year Drought for Italian F1 Victories!

In a dazzling display of talent and resilience, 19-year-old Andrea Kimi Antonelli has etched his name in the annals of Formula 1 history by securing a sensational victory at the Shanghai Grand Prix. This remarkable win marks the first triumph for an Italian driver in F1 since Giancarlo Fisichella took the honors in 2006—an astonishing 20-year wait that has finally come to an end!

With the spotlight firmly on him, Antonelli showcased his prowess by clinching pole position and expertly navigating the race, despite facing challenges from teammate George Russell. In a thrilling contest, the young Mercedes driver demonstrated remarkable composure, only faltering slightly with a lock-up that nearly cost him dearly. However, his substantial lead ensured that this minor slip didn't jeopardize his victory.

Luca Cordero di Montezemolo, the former president of Ferrari, couldn't hide his admiration for Antonelli's achievement. In an exclusive interview, he expressed his emotional response to the young driver's success: “His victory moved me deeply. He is a 19-year-old who is constantly improving. Despite past struggles with his starts, he faced the challenge head-on, leading confidently and showing a level of maturity and calm that is rare for someone so young—especially for an Italian.”

Yet, Montezemolo revealed a hint of frustration seeing Antonelli behind the wheel of a Mercedes, stating, “I would have preferred to see him in a Ferrari. However, placing someone like him in Ferrari immediately would have risked destroying him—he would have faced immense pressure.” He urged Antonelli to continue honing his skills, acknowledging, “With all due respect, he was perfect in a car that is undoubtedly superior. I’ve seen many drivers who thought they were stars after just a few races, but Kimi is different.”
